2010-06-14 18 views
5

Hace algún tiempo, jdk 6 anunció JDBC4 con el "Annotation-Based SQL Queries". Estaba buscando probar el enfoque pero no encontré las clases requeridas (como java.sql.BasicQuery) en el JDK 6. Haciendo una búsqueda de Google sobre el tema, encontré un hilo en java.net que dice "Facilidad de Las características del usuario no se han incluido finalmente en el JDK debido a la falta de tiempo. ¿Alguien aquí me dice más sobre la disponibilidad futura de estas características?¿Dónde están las anotaciones JDBC4?

+1

No sé qué pasó con esa idea, pero JPA (Java Persistence API) se basa en anotaciones: http: // java .sun.com/javaee/reference/faq/persistence.jsp – Jesper

+1

Si va a algún lado, parece que será para jdk 8. – Yishai

Respuesta

11

Las consultas SQL basadas en anotaciones nunca llegaron al JDBC 4.0 final, y no se ha hablado mucho sobre su devolución, el trabajo parece haberse enfocado en JPA.

Si aún desea algo similar, consulte iBatis. Here's algunos ejemplos

+3

iBatis ha pasado a [MyBatis] (http://www.mybatis.org/) – ArtB

Cuestiones relacionadas